MANILA — The Manila Electric Company (Meralco) announced on Thursday (08 Feb 2024) a rise in power rates for February.

The adjustment, amounting to P0.5738 per kiloWatt hour (kWh), brings the overall rate for a typical household to P11.9168 per kWh, up from P11.3430 per kWh in January, as reported by the power distribution company.

For residential customers consuming 200 kWh, this adjustment translates to an increase of approximately P115 in their electric bill.

Meralco attributes this increase to a higher generation charge of P7.1020 per kWh in February, compared to P6.6468 per kWh in January.

This uptick stems from increased power costs incurred by the Independent Power Producers (IPPs) and Power Supply Agreements (PSAs).
